Traditional Oven – Chocolate marble cake recipe
Ingredients
- 4 eggs
- 1 ½ cup of sugar
- ½ cup of milk
- ½ cup of sunflower or corn oil
- 3 tablespoons of unsweetened cocoa powder
- 2 cups of white flour
- 1/4 cup of potato starch
- 1 teaspoon of baking powder
- ½ grated orange zest
- Salt
Directions
Whisk the eggs into a bowl and add the orange zest, the sugar, a pinch of salt, the milk and the oil. Incorporate the sifted flour and starch a little at a time. Then, add the baking powder and mix until you have a smooth dough.
Pour half the mixture into a cake mold or a lightly buttered and floured classic circular aluminium container, placing a cup without a handle or a glass in the centre. The important thing is that they can go in the oven. Alternatively, crumple a sheet of baking paper.
Add the cocoa powder to the part of the dough you left aside and mix. Then pour into the container and move up and down with a fork to mix the two mixtures. Cook in a preheated oven for 45 minutes at 338° F. Test with a toothpick to check that your marble cake is ready and wait for it to cool before removing it from the container.
